Output 86a23918679c547a025065bd34ccfa529bcef88042aa6a6c2c838f4970064e36:0

value
439682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c412e340f9316475f69d58cb07ea1e4f96b624 OP_EQUAL
address
3N6BVmSVVPzkiKKXbCeVXbstzqr9WCXhcE
transaction
86a23918679c547a025065bd34ccfa529bcef88042aa6a6c2c838f4970064e36
spent
true